Andreini, D. Chapman, M. Fullmer, M. Martin, P. Oxenford. Row 3: Coach Lewis; Mrs. Lewis, Chaperone; Coach Dubbs. It’ll be a bad year, they said. Won’t win much! Lost too much from last year’s squad. On the surface it appeared that these statements would hold true. You can't measure desire, however; and you cant measure the will to win. The Warriorettes gave an indication of things to come when they opened the season with a double overtime win at Dallas Community. It showed their true grit. ” From that not 90 quiet beginning the Warriorettes rolled to an 18 and 4 season. They finished second in the conference losing only to Adel; and for the second consecutive year the squad reached the district finals. The tradition has begun—carry on Warriorettes. Oh! Whoa!
